## Deployment

Hawthorn Gate wraps the Pellium pricing API with a circuit breaker so outages upstream don't cascade into the checkout flow. Deploys go out through the Foxline pipeline; never push manually. After each rollout, check the breaker state endpoint — it should report closed within two minutes. Trip thresholds and cooldowns are environment-specific. The staging environment currently runs with the following values.

config for bawig-bahif:
oliix:
  log_level: warn
  metrics_host: metrics.oliix.tolvaqsys.internal
  pool_size: 4

# Spreadsheet export memory notes — Corvane release
# Large exports in Corvane stream rows in 10k chunks; EXPORT_CHUNK_ROWS
# below must not exceed 20000 or the worker pods will be OOM-killed.
# Release manager: verify limits match the pod memory request before shipping.
# The export-signing credential is set on the next line.

env line for yahaf-kageg: VAULT_KEY5=978f5

[ ] Data-centre cage visit — new starter, Day 1. Escort to Basement 2, Cage 14, at 10:00. Hard-soled shoes required; no bags past the mantrap. Sign the visitor log at the Ossmere Hosting desk, both in and out. Tour lasts 20 minutes max. No photos. Confirm their induction video is logged before descending. If the duty engineer is absent, reschedule — do not enter unescorted. The mantrap inner door takes the code below.

turnstile pass: bdg-YEOZLM-79341408

Subject: Fixturon cut-over complete

Team — the cut-over to Fixturon, our new test-data factory library, finished Tuesday. All CI suites on Larkspine now generate fixtures through it; legacy seed scripts are deleted. Build times dropped about 12%. No flakes attributed so far. The service now runs with the following configuration values.

settings of yawif-yafop:
[druys]
port = 9000
region = south-3
host = druys.zemvarsoft.internal
team = frador
timeout_ms = 3000
retries = 4